Add 42/14 and 6/8
1st number: 3 0/14, 2nd number: 6/8
42/14 + 6/8 is 15/4.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 14 and 8 is 56
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 56 - For the 1st fraction, since 14 × 4 = 56,
42/14 = 42 × 4/14 × 4 = 168/56 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 8 × 7 = 56,
6/8 = 6 × 7/8 × 7 = 42/56 - Add the two like fractions:
168/56 + 42/56 = 168 + 42/56 = 210/56 - 210/56 simplified gives 15/4
- So, 42/14 + 6/8 = 15/4
